Lee, Jin W. "The cost of the voluntary export restraint of Japanese automobile exports to the United States." Thesis, Virginia Tech, 1987. http://hdl.handle.net/10919/45776.

Full text
Abstract:
<p>At the request of the United States Government, effective as of April 1, 1981, the Japanese began voluntarily restraining exports of automobiles to the United States to provide the U.S. automobiles industry with a period of time to make the necessary adjustment to become more competitive with imports.</p> <p> It is the purpose of this paper to examine the impact of the VER, particularly the costs to consumers and the benefits to U.S. producers, quota rents captured by the Japanese producer during 1981-84 will also be examined.</p> <p> Between 1981 and 1984 the Voluntary Export R

Broll, Udo, Soumyatanu Mukherjee, and Rudra Sensarma. "Exchange Rate Volatility and Exports: Estimation of Firms Risk Preferences." Saechsische Landesbibliothek- Staats- und Universitaetsbibliothek Dresden, 2017. http://nbn-resolving.de/urn:nbn:de:bsz:14-qucosa-223571.

Full text
Abstract:
In this companion paper to Broll and Mukherjee (2017), we empirically analyse how exchange rate volatilities affect firms optimal production and exporting decisions. The firms elasticity of risk aversion determines the direction of the impact of exchange rate risk on exports. Based on a flexible utility function that incorporates all possible risk preferences, a unique structurally estimable equation is used to estimate the risk aversion elasticities for a panel of Indian service sector (non-financial) firms over 2004-2015, using the quantile regression method.

Olaoye, Mayowa Micheal. "ESTIMATING THE FACTORS AFFECTING US POULTRY EXPORTS." OpenSIUC, 2017. https://opensiuc.lib.siu.edu/theses/2253.

Full text
Abstract:
The United States is the world’s largest poultry producer and exports about 18 percent of its total poultry production. It is also second largest exporter of broiler meats. Reports from the USDA predict that global import demand for poultry is expected to increase over the next 10 years, with the US accounting for 34% of the global poultry exports. The present study estimates the effects of exchange rate and US poultry export price on the quantity of poultry imports by the top five trading countries, namely Mexico, Canada, China, Hong Kong and Russia, during the period 1993 to 2012, using a do
